| With everything together, it was finally time to test fire and make sure everything was in working order. 9/21/04 9/28/04 Shot groups of Leigh Valley patch lube against groups of home made Bear Grease, found no differance between the two. All spent patches look good. After much thought, I did install a Chambers White Lightning vent liner. I'm just not used to the slight delay upon firing. Although I really had no problem from the bench, I was concerned about shooting from cross sticks in a hunting situation. |

| I never ever shot a flintlock before. So these three shots were not only the first shots from my rifle but my first three as well. Set at 25 yards, I held at the bottom of the larger square and was very happy to see them all in the same area. |
